Massive fire due to cylinder blast in Bokaro, more than 15 shops burnt to ashes

A horrific accident took place in Siwandih area of ​​Bokaro district of Jharkhand on Tuesday evening, when a fire suddenly broke out after an explosion in a gas cylinder. The incident is being reported near Marafari police station area. According to eyewitnesses, the fire spread so fast that within no time a large part of the surrounding area got engulfed by it. Within a few minutes, flames became visible far and wide, causing panic in the entire area.

What did the local people say?

Local people said that gas cylinder refilling work is done near the spot. It is suspected that carelessness was taken during refilling, due to which the fire broke out. After the fire, explosions started happening one after the other in the cylinders kept there. It is being told that during this time about 7 to 8 cylinders burst, due to which the fire became more dangerous.

According to the information, the fire started from inside a tent house. The flammable materials kept there helped the fire spread rapidly. The gas cylinders and other materials kept in the tent house started burning, after which the fire reached the nearby shops. In this horrific fire, more than 15 shops were completely burnt to ashes. Apart from tent houses, these include many small and big shops. Although it is a matter of relief that there is no news of any casualty in this incident, but some people have suffered minor injuries.

An atmosphere of chaos in the area

After the explosion, there was an atmosphere of chaos in the area. There was a long jam on the four-lane road, due to which the road leading from Marafari area towards the station was also blocked. Many vehicles were stranded for hours and traffic was completely affected. The police who reached the spot had to struggle a lot to control the crowd.

Fire department teams had to work hard to control the fire. After about an hour of hard work and with the help of several fire engines, the fire could finally be controlled. The administration has started investigating the matter. Local people allege that gas refilling work was being done illegally and without safety standards, due to which this accident occurred. Police have said that after investigation, strict action will be taken against the culprits.
